hi
I have just fallen heir to a 200tdi disco that failed its MOT due to corrossion on chassis and body it has an excellent engine and recon box which I could transplant to another vehicle

which would be the easiest option I was thinking of a low mileage petrol disco or defender

any suggestions would be welcome and what would the problems be

Buy an angle grinder and a welder! I did! I have just got a scrap 200tdi through an mot, it had a great engine chassis gearbox, BUT it also had no boot floor or rear valence or front arches, Cut loads of patches from sheet steel a guy from a local disco breakers cut me out a complete boot floor to fit the arch to arch hole i had, and it took me about a week to do! And had only stick welded before on the farm! So had to learn to mig weld at the same time!! I now have rejuvinated as new lol 200tdi all in all cost from scrap to roadworthy including the mot 600 quid!! You know you want too...............One life DO IT!!!!!
